Transaction 33de30476891279daaeebd82f87382ba91d5c6330cd2598974bc6f164cdce39e
1 Input
1 Output
-
33de30476891279daaeebd82f87382ba91d5c6330cd2598974bc6f164cdce39e:0
- value
- 7000000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 639c7cd9734a6843c9cbb893737ac4e82b480f07 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1A5hMwuq8CNiYLc2nYybTsTo4p5jUgbiXj